Tips for Yard Sale Shopping:

Take small change. I always put several quarters in my pocket so I can pay for the small items I find.

Know your spending limit before you leave the house. Don’t get carried away and spend more than you can afford on stuff you don’t really need.

Go through the kids clothes before the yard sales. Make a list of sizes and needs.

Don’t be afraid to shop for Christmas and birthdays at yard sales. Just make sure the item is something you would personally be thrilled to get before you ‘gift’ it.

Be willing to negotiate. Often the seller is more than willing to come down in price.

Look at the item carefully. It’s not a deal if you get home and realize that the product is broken or the clothes are too stained to wear.
